About the role As a Salesforce Tech Lead, you are the guiding force the development team relies on. You are responsible for creating an environment where the team performs, grows, and thrives — both individually and collectively. The role is as much about leadership, coaching, and direction as it is about technology.
You work closely with business stakeholders to understand goals, needs, and priorities, and you translate them into a clear direction for the team. You drive sustainable ways of working, elevate the team’s capabilities, and foster a culture of continuous learning and improvement.
Your responsibilities include: • Leading the team’s day-to-day work, supporting prioritisation, and ensuring strong team velocity and delivery capability.
• Coaching developers in their professional growth and creating conditions for the team to evolve both technically and personally.
• Establishing structure in processes, workflows, and collaboration — always with long-term quality and sustainability in mind.
• Acting as a central link between the business and the development team, ensuring that technical decisions support business objectives.
• Owning the strategic direction of the platform’s technical evolution while empowering the team and avoiding unnecessary micromanagement.
• Ensuring that solutions are robust, scalable, and aligned with business needs.
• Making sure security standards and data protection requirements are met within the CRM system.
Your profile • Several years of experience in Salesforce development or a comparable technical background.
• Experience leading developers — formally or informally — and a strong interest in coaching and team development.
• Familiarity with modern development practices including CI/CD and version control.
• Clear and confident communication skills, bringing structure, transparency, and stability to the team.
• Fluency in English, spoken and written. Fluency in Swedish is a plus.
• Relevant certifications or an academic degree in a technical field are considered a plus.
Who you are • A natural leader who builds trust and helps people grow.
• Analytical and structured, able to create clarity in complex situations.
• Proactive in driving improvements and developing both the team and the platform.
• Collaborative, clear in your communication, and invested in sustainable ways of working.
